article

STI-GA Enhances STIR/SHAKEN Functionality to Authenticate Broader Range of Calls

Representing a major advance for the industry-driven work to mitigate illegal robocalls, the Secure Telephone Identity Governance Authority (STI-GA) announced the launch of new STIR/SHAKEN functionality. Beginning October 22, the new software expands caller ID authentication reach with the use of delegate certificates that allow Resp Orgs鈥攖he companies responsible for assigning toll-free telephone numbers鈥攖o directly join the SHAKEN ecosystem.

无忧短视频 Telecom Numbering Expert Natalie McNamer Elected Co-chair of ATIS Industry Numbering Committee (INC)

无忧短视频鈥檚 senior numbering expert Natalie McNamer has been elected co-chair of the Alliance for Telecommunications Industry Solutions (ATIS) Industry Numbering Committee (INC) by committee members for a two-year term. McNamer will oversee key initiatives associated with the North American Numbering Plan (NANP) numbering resources. This includes efficiently allocating and conserving telephone numbers, which uses extend beyond business and consumer phones to IoT and machine-to-machine devices and more.
